The primary purpose of Fire Resistant Cat6 Cable is to minimize the risk of fire spread in environments where flammable materials or high-density wiring configurations are present. While traditional Ethernet cables may be adequate for standard applications, they lack the fire-resistant properties that are critical in settings such as commercial buildings, hospitals, and industrial sites. In fact, using non-fire-resistant cables in these areas can pose significant risks, potentially leading to severe losses in the event of a fire.

So, how do you choose the right Fire Resistant Cat6 Cable for your needs? First, you need to determine the environment in which the cables will be installed. Look for cables that meet UL 1666 or NEC 802 standards, which ensure maximum protection against flame propagation and smoke release. Next, consider the cable length and bandwidth requirements for your specific application. Whether you need short runs or extensive installations, ensure that the product you select is suitable for the scale of your project.

What are some practical application scenarios for Fire Resistant Cat6 Cable? One prominent example is in high-rise commercial buildings. Such structures often have numerous floors and trellis designs that increase the risk of fire-related incidents. Installing Fire Resistant Cat6 Cable allows for secure data transmission while reducing the risk of fire spreading through the cable pathways.

Moreover, hospitals and healthcare facilities are other prime candidates for utilizing Fire Resistant Cat6 Cable. In these environments, life-saving equipment cannot afford any disruptions caused by fires, so ensuring that wiring is adequately protected is crucial. These cables can be employed in networking configurations that connect devices vital for patient care, thus enhancing overall safety.

Another application could be within data centers. As these facilities house essential servers and storage devices, using Fire Resistant Cat6 Cable significantly boosts safety against fire hazards. Routing data through fire-resistant cables ensures uninterrupted operations even under challenging conditions, making it an ideal investment for businesses that depend heavily on data integrity.
